> Jeremy Hawthorne, arrested September 5th, 2011 while on a Copwatch patrol,
> is going on trial before a jury for allegedly slashing 7 tires on Virginia
> Commonwealth University vehicles, including two police cars. The charge is
> Destruction of State Property > $1,000, a Class 6 Felony.The case is
> clearly politically motivated; as a part of Richmond Copwatch, Jeremy is
> one of several who have been targeted by Richmond police in past months for
> their work against police brutality and poor jail conditions in the city.
> The notoriously heavy-handed RPD and its officers, ever the subject of much
> controversy, have bristled and taken a particularly antagonistic attitude
> with activists, protestors, and copwatchers, reacting in a consistently
> aggressive, violent, and reckless manner. Accountability, on the other
> hand, has been elusive.
>
> The “evidence” used to indict Jeremy is insubstantial, and many details
> surrounding testimonies evidence gathering, and the circumstances leading
> to Jeremy’s arrest, are questionable at best.
> Commonwealth Attorney Christopher Toepp is handling the case per his
> personal request, intent on a full conviction. Toepp has had a long year of
> high-profile cases, having been on the prosecution for the Monroe Park
> Occupation, and the African burial ground demonstration. If Chris Toepp has
> his way, Jeremy would face 5 years in prison.
> The description of the person depicted in the so-far unreleased
> surveillance footage is incredibly mundane: a beard, a hat (maybe camo,
> brown, or black?), tattoos, a black sleeveless or rolled-up shirt, a bag,
> and a step-thru frame bike. In Richmond, this could easily be thousands of
> people. The alleged acts occurred on August 23rd, the Monday proceeding
> Best Friends Day, meaning hundreds more out-of-town hipster look-alikes
> were wild in the streets.
